“Our country is living a hell in this moment, all this for a fucking wall,” says the artist who was born in the Bronx in the video. It refers to the refusal of Donald Trump to pass the draft federal budget if it does not include the funding for a wall on the u.s.-mexican border. Lack of budget, some 800.000 federal employees are in the unemployment technique for 27 days. The administration Trump has ordered thousands of them to return to work, without salary, to continue running the country.

“I know a lot of you don’t care because they don’t work for the government or that they have a job,” insists vulgarly Cardi B, but this shit is serious, this shit is really crazy. I believe that we must do something.”

“I don’t want to hear assholes tell me: “Obama shut down the government for 17 days,” takes the rapper, opening large eyes ringed eyeshadow in electric blue. “Yes, bitch, to the health system, that your grandmother can go take your blood pressure,” she continued still on the same rude tone of voice. In 2013, the “shutdown” was caused by the conservative party who refused to vote a budget that includes the Obamacare, the law on health care coverage defended by the former president.

Short straw for democrats

“I’m trying to find out if I’m going to retweet the video of Cardi B or not”, wrote on Twitter democratic senator for Hawaii Brian Schatz in stride, not be dissatisfied with this unexpected support. Aware of the influence of the rapper at the young Americans, the temptation was great.

“I asked myself the same question a half-hour,” said Chris Murphy, the democratic senator from Connecticut. Brian Schatz had replied: “Ok, you start and you explain that “retweet” does not condone, in particular for the language, and I retweeterai after you.”

“guys, I hold my breath. Are you going to retweet Cardi B or not?”, he responded in turn, Chuck Schumer, the leader of the democrats in the Senate. Brian Schatz was finally agreed upon, and that is an understatement, that “this would not be very senate”.
